Fiction: AI Testing Replaces Human Testers

A common misconception is that AI-powered tools like GenQE.ai will render human testers obsolete. This is pure fiction. While GenQE.ai automates repetitive tasks like test case generation and execution, it enhances rather than replaces human expertise. The platform empowers testers to focus on strategic tasks, such as analyzing results and addressing complex edge cases, while the AI handles mundane, time-consuming processes. This human-AI collaboration ensures higher efficiency and better software quality.
